Misty sunrise in October '08. Escatawpa River before it merges with the Pascagoula River. Even though near where I live it this launch and pier at the river feels very solitary. I rarely see people here. I opted to leave the ugly power lines this time. I can't say why... : ) From the Rock n Roll Hall of Fame this song has been stuck in my mind for days.
